Culvert replacement services involve removing and installing new culverts to ensure proper drainage and water flow beneath roads, driveways, or other structures. This process typically includes assessing the existing culvert’s condition, excavating the area, and installing a new culvert that meets the specific requirements of the property. Contractors may use various materials such as corrugated metal, concrete, or plastic to suit the site’s needs. Proper installation is essential to maintain the integrity of the surrounding landscape and prevent future issues related to water management.
One of the primary problems addressed by culvert replacement is the deterioration or failure of aging culverts, which can lead to water backups, flooding, or erosion. Over time, culverts may become clogged with debris, corroded, or structurally compromised, resulting in inadequate drainage and potential property damage. Replacing a failing culvert helps restore proper water flow, reduces the risk of flooding during heavy rains, and prevents soil erosion that can undermine nearby structures or roadways.

Labor and Permits - Costs for labor and permits typically range from $2,000 to $5,000, depending on project complexity and location. In Renton, WA, simpler replacements may be closer to the lower end, while more extensive projects can reach higher prices.
Materials and Equipment - Material costs for culvert replacement usually fall between $3,000 and $8,000, influenced by the size and type of culvert used. Heavy-duty pipes and specialized equipment can increase overall expenses.
Site Preparation and Excavation - Site prep and excavation services generally cost from $2,500 to $6,000, varying with site accessibility and soil conditions. More challenging terrains may lead to higher excavation costs.
Total Project Estimates - Overall costs for culvert replacement projects typically range from $7,500 to $20,000 or more.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ific site requirements and project scope.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
